Warning Signs That Your Anger Is Out of Control

Are you starting to feel like your anger is getting out of control? Are there certain situations that always seem to set you off? If you're worried that your anger might be spiraling out of control, here are four warning signs to watch out for.

1. You're yelling or screaming more than usual.

2. You're flying off the handle over little things.

3. You find yourself getting into physical fights more often.

4. You're feeling increasingly hostile and resentful.

If you're seeing any of these signs, it's time to take a step back and reassess how you're handling your anger. The last thing you want is for your anger to start controlling you.

How Can You Control Your Anger?

If you're like most people, you've probably lost your temper from time to time. It's human nature to feel angry sometimes, but it's how you deal with that anger that counts.

When you feel yourself starting to lose control, there are a few things you can do to get a grip on the situation:

1. Remove yourself from the situation. If possible, take a few deep breaths and get some space.

2. Talk to someone. Venting to a friend or family member can help release the anger in a healthy way.

3. Develop Discipline. If we want to work toward controlling our anger, we need to be disciplined. By discipline, I mean being able to recognize that some issues aren’t worth getting angry about, and not taking out our frustrations on others. Sometimes, we need to refuse to give in to temptation.

The bottom line is that you need to find a way to deal with your anger in a healthy way. Ignoring the problem will only make it worse in the long run.

When to Seek Professional Help for Anger Management

When anger starts to take over your life, it's time to seek professional help. This is something you should seriously consider if your anger is negatively impacting your work, your relationships, or your health.

If you're feeling overwhelmed and like you can't control your anger, or if you're engaging in destructive or harmful behaviors as a result of your anger, it's time to get help. There are plenty of qualified professionals who can help you learn how to manage your anger in a healthy way.

Don't be ashamed to ask for help—anger is a very common problem, and there's no shame in admitting that you need some assistance. Getting control of your anger is worth the effort, and with the right help, you can do it.
